Output d2151561a6d2f38b97df4655f0f44eecd8e4021d2c2c7cb29ed94d45f0a34807:5

value
8175676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d6c45ef9ac2acd69fa53fcf05f31fee08bd9ea8 OP_EQUAL
address
3LRC9pdELWw3VK4BibrreQWU5J6zc5bpBM
transaction
d2151561a6d2f38b97df4655f0f44eecd8e4021d2c2c7cb29ed94d45f0a34807
spent
true